Calcium Carbonate (CaCO₃), also known as Whiting, is a white, powdery material used in ceramics as a flux in glazes and as a source of calcium in clay bodies. It helps lower glaze melting points, encourages glossy surfaces, and can influence glaze color and opacity.

While relatively low in toxicity, Calcium Carbonate can be irritating if inhaled as dust. Use a dust mask or respirator when handling, and work in a well-ventilated area to avoid respiratory irritation.
